Continuous Inkjet (CIJ) technology has transformed industrial printing with its exceptional versatility across multiple sectors. Whether in food and beverage, pharmaceuticals, cosmetics, or automotive parts, CIJ systems have demonstrated their value in a wide range of manufacturing environments, offering reliable, high-quality printing solutions that meet the unique demands of each industry, ensuring clear, durable codes and efficient production processes.
The hallmark of CIJ technology lies in its ability to print on a wide array of substrates, including plastics, metals, glass, and paper. This versatility makes it an indispensable tool for companies dealing with multifarious product lines or those requiring frequent changeovers in their production processes. Moreover, the non-contact nature of CIJ printing ensures that even irregularly shaped or sensitive surfaces can be marked without compromising product integrity. This characteristic is particularly valuable in industries where product safety and aesthetics are paramount, such as in pharmaceuticals and cosmetics.
When evaluating Industrial CIJ Printing Systems, it's important to consider the unique requirements of your industry. For example, food manufacturers may prioritize systems that can quickly and clearly print expiration dates and batch codes at high speeds, while electronics manufacturers may require systems capable of printing tiny, precise serial numbers with exceptional accuracy. Understanding these specific needs ensures that the chosen printing solution delivers optimal performance, maintains product quality, and supports the efficient operation of the production line.
